Red Arrows 40th
Anniversary Exhibition
RAF Museum, Hendon, Tuesday 25th May 2004
|
 |
These photos were taken on the official
opening day of the exhibition, which is scheduled to last for approximately 6
weeks, until early July 2004. Clicking on any of these pictures
will show a much larger, higher resolution version.

The team pose outside the Museum, having
just been presented with specially-crafted 40th anniversary Fabergé
Eggs. The eggs then went on display in the exhibition. |
